2014-10-18 2 views
0

Im пытается избежать с помощью экспресс-сессий и сделать проверку подлинности пользователя с Socket.io только (среднее значение настройки и проверки HttpOnly печенье), но этот код не работает:Настройка HttpOnly печенья в Socket.io обратного вызова

io.on('connection', function (socket) { 
    socket.on('signin', function (data) { 
     socket.request.headers.cookie = 'COOKIE=testcookie'; // do not work 
    }); 
}); 

io.of('/logged').use(function (socket, next) { 
    socket.request.headers.cookie; // Empty 
}); 
+0

связано? http://stackoverflow.com/questions/10771337/adding-a-cookie-value-on-socket-io – laggingreflex

+0

не работает –

ответ

0

Я проверяю источники - нет подходящего способа сделать это, поэтому его beter использовать управление express.cookie вместо

Смежные вопросы